Understanding RTP and Volatility in Online Slots
Online slots have become increasingly popular, with millions of players enjoying them daily. However, many newcomers don’t understand the key mechanics that determine their winning potential. Two critical factors—Return to Player (RTP) and volatility—can significantly impact your gaming experience.
What is RTP?
Return to Player, or RTP, represents the percentage of wagered money a slot machine returns to players over time. For example, a slot with 96% RTP will theoretically return $96 for every $100 wagered. Most reputable online casinos display this information clearly, and it typically ranges between 92% and 98%.
Understanding Volatility
Volatility, also called variance, measures how often and how much a slot pays out. High volatility slots offer larger payouts but less frequently, making them thrilling but riskier. Low volatility slots provide smaller, more consistent wins, ideal for players with limited budgets.
